What does it mean to belong in a nation divided by identity? Anek (2022) dives into this explosive question through the eyes of an undercover agent sent on a mission to broker peace in India’s troubled Northeast. As he navigates a landscape fractured by insurgency, political agendas, and deep-seated prejudice, he confronts the very meaning of unity and the cost of conflict. This gripping thriller blends action, drama, and political commentary to explore themes of nationalism, otherness, and the search for common ground. Viewers are taken on a tense journey where loyalties blur and every conversation could be a trap. Directed with a sharp eye for both spectacle and substance, Anek challenges audiences to look beyond headlines and see the human stories caught in the crossfire of ideology. It’s a powerful, thought-provoking film that resonates deeply in today’s world, offering not just suspense, but a mirror to society’s most pressing divisions.
